The economy of the Aurionic Empire is not measured solely in coin, but in control—of land, resources, production, and movement. While gold flows through the Imperial Mint, true wealth is distributed across the kingdoms in different forms: food, fleets, energy, and iron.
The result is a system where no single kingdom is entirely dominant—yet all remain dependent on the Crown.
Each kingdom occupies a distinct economic role within the imperial structure, contributing to a carefully balanced system of interdependence.

Daily life within the Empire is grounded in a clear and consistent economic scale:
1 Copper (“Spark”) → Bread or basic drink
1 Silver (“Shard”) → Meal and lodging
1 Gold (“High Sun”) → Weapon, horse, or monthly soldier wage
100 Gold → Manor house or trade caravan
This pricing structure reflects a stable, hierarchical economy where value is widely understood across classes.
